Rank the AAC: Basketball Edition
As of games played through 1/12, here are the league standings:
UCF (12-2, 2-0)
Houston (16-1, 3-1)
Cincinnati (14-3, 3-1)
Temple (13-3, 3-1)
SMU (11-5, 3-1)
Memphis (10-6, 2-1)
USF (12-4, 2-2)
ECU (8-7, 1-2)
Tulsa (11-6, 1-3)
UConn (10-7, 1-3)
Wichita State (7-8, 0-3)
Tulane (4-11, 0-3)

RE: Rank the AAC: Basketball Edition
Kenpom:
1. Cincy (31 overall)
2. Houston (34)
3. UCF (36)
4. Temple (71)
5. Uconn (82)
6. SMU (84)
7. Memphis (98)
8. WSU (129)
9. Tulsa (139)
10. USF (141)
11. ECU (228)
12. Tulane (291)
https://kenpom.com/
ESPN BPI
1. Cincy (23 overall)
2. Houston (31)
3. UCF (37)
4. Temple (61)
5. SMU (71)
6. UConn (83)
7. Memphis (111)
8. WSU (132)
9. Tulsa (133)
10. USF (141)
11. ECU (242)
12. Tulane (285)
http://www.espn.com/mens-college-basketball/bpi
Sagarin
1. Cincy (20 overall)
2. USF (31)
3. Houston (32)
4. Temple (68)
5. Memphis (70)
6. UConn (87)
7. SMU (105)
8. WSU (118)
9. Tulsa (125)
10. USF (157)
11. ECU (223)
12. Tulane (265)
http://sagarin.com/sports/cbsend.htm
Standings:
1. UCF 2-0
2. Houston 3-1
3. Cincy 3-1
4. Temple 3-1
5. SMU 3-1
6. Memphis 2-1
7. USF 2-2
8. ECU 1-2
9. Tulsa 1-3
10. UConn 1-3
11. WSU 0-3
12. Tulane 0-3
http://theamerican.org/standings.aspx?st...ath=mbball
Typically, I am numbers driven, but I do not believe USF ranks 10th in the AAC.
My rankings at this writing:
Tier 1: Cincy, Houston, UCF
Tier 2: Muddle in the Middle
Tier 3: WSU, ECU, Tulane
